Woman calls child from TARDIS threshold
Plot Beats
The narrative micro-steps within this event
The woman calls out to someone, indicating she has been searching for them, and then leaves. This interaction leads to the Tardis dematerializing.

Momentary fascination disrupted by sudden alarm
Little Stellar stands frozen in wonder, her small hand outstretched toward the brass TARDIS door handle. Her curiosity renders her oblivious to the surrounding peril until her mother’s voice pierces the moment, snapping her back to immediate danger.

Relief mingling with frantic worry, tempered by decisive action
The woman charges through the fractured mall atrium in urgent strides, her focus singular—finding her missing child Stellar. Upon spotting the child’s tiny figure at the TARDIS doorway, she asserts immediate authority, voice sharp with relief and fear, pulling Stellar away moments before the ship vanishes.

Objects Involved
Significant items in this scene
The TARDIS acts as both sanctuary and moving target in the collapsing mall. Its presence draws Stellar’s attention and the Woman’s desperate dash. The ship’s sudden departure disrupts the volatile scene and removes a potential focal point for danger, turning a moment of vulnerability into an escape.
The polished brass TARDIS door handle serves as the focal point of youthful fascination and maternal peril. Stellar reaches for it out of innocent curiosity, unaware of its function or danger. The handle's tactile presence triggers the sequence that ends with the Woman’s intervention and the TARDIS’s abrupt dematerialization.
Location Details
Places and their significance in this event
The frost-shrouded shopping mall, already a battleground of collapsing structures and residual dangers, becomes the stage for a brief, visceral human triumph. The TARDIS doorway at the mall threshold serves as a fragile point of contact between safety and chaos, where ordinary maternal instinct clashes with the instability of Kane’s reign.
